Know this

A ripe fig is heavy, soft, and a little split at the base. Firm figs never ripen off the tree, so buy them ready and eat them within a day or two.

Cook

Eat raw, or halve and roast until they caramelize and jam up.

Season

Late summer into early fall, their short true season.
